The Monte-Carlo Masters often provides dramatic moments, and the 2025 edition was no exception. During his match against Novak Djokovic, Alejandro Tabilo found himself in a position to unleash his powerful forehand. The shot was perfectly placed, skimming the line and leaving Djokovic with no chance. Such moments are crucial in tennis, not just for the scoreline, but for the psychological impact they can have on both players. Tabilo's ability to execute such a high-risk, high-reward shot against a player of Djokovic's caliber demonstrates his confidence and skill level. While a single shot doesn't define a match, it provides a memorable highlight and showcases the depth of talent currently competing on the tour.
